ld: warning
when i make some application i get next error:
/usr/bin/ld: warning: libSM.so.6, needed by /usr/X11R6/lib/libXt.so, not found (try using -rpath or -rpath-link)
/usr/bin/ld: warning: libICE.so.6, needed by /usr/X11R6/lib/libXt.so, not found (try using -rpath or -rpath-link)
but
/usr/X11R6/lib/libICE.so.6.3
/usr/X11R6/lib/libICE.so.6
exists.
grep '/usr/X11R6/lib' /etc/ld.so.conf |wc -l
1
ldconfig -p|grep -E 'libSM.so.6|libICE.so.6'
libSM.so.6 (libc6) => /usr/X11R6/lib/libSM.so.6
libICE.so.6 (libc6) => /usr/X11R6/lib/libICE.so.6
in conclusion i try:
/usr/bin/ld /usr/X11R6/lib/libICE.so.6
/usr/bin/ld: warning: cannot find entry symbol _start; not setting start address
and
/usr/bin/ld /usr/X11R6/lib/libSM.so.6
/usr/bin/ld: warning: libICE.so.6, needed by /usr/X11R6/lib/libSM.so.6, not found (try using -rpath or -rpath-link)
/usr/bin/ld: warning: cannot find entry symbol _start; not setting start address
/usr/X11R6/lib/libSM.so.6: undefined reference to `IceSetShutdownNegotiation'
.....
undefined reference - looks like some kind of big problem here, no?.
10x for your answers
|